Narrative:

During pushback, flight attendant reported a 'banging noise' from aft cargo or APU area. Crew set brakes and called ground crew to check aft cargo bin -- all ok. We then got company maintenance personnel to look at aircraft exterior and APU area -- all ok, so we did not return to gate. All cockpit instruments normal, but we suspected APU might have bleed air or possible compressor stall, even though all indications were normal. We shut down APU as precaution after normal engine start and then installed flight crew placard with logbook entry. Flight to destination uneventful, but company maintenance felt we were 'not legal' to defer the APU since we did not get dispatcher approval before takeoff, per our maintenance dispatch manual. We made good faith decision to go, since our indications were normal and just wanted maintenance to check the APU at next stop as a precaution. Next time we will take delay to make sure no one can accuse us after the fact.
